A slow gas leak is when a small amount of gas escapes from a gas line, appliance, or connector over time These leaks can be tricky to detect because they often don’t have the strong smell or hissing sound that might accompany a more significant leak The common gases involved in these leaks include natural gas (methane) and propane.
